to install the Helwig sway bars you use blocks to raise the entire frame and chassis together.
place blocks under the tire and raise the front end to install the fronts sways
then separately, block the rear tires to raise the rear end to install the sways

i was thinking of SUMO installation
when installing SUMO's, you raise the chassis and allow the wheels to hang which provides separation from the axel to allow for install
